Your Rights

Under GDPR, you have the following rights regarding your personal data:

  • Right to access: Request a copy of the data we hold about you
  • Right to rectification: Request correction of inaccurate data
  • Right to erasure: Request deletion of your data ("right to be forgotten")
  • Right to restrict processing: Request limitation of how we use your data
  • Right to data portability: Receive your data in a portable format
  • Right to object: Object to certain types of processing
  • Right to withdraw consent: Withdraw consent at any time where processing is based on consent
